JPMorgan reveals global regulators favor tokenized bank deposits over stablecoins

JPMorgan’s newest analysis signifies that worldwide regulators are extra inclined to assist tokenized deposits, significantly those who protect the prevailing construction and stability of fiat-based banking techniques, The Block reported on July 18.

In keeping with the Wall Avenue lender, monetary regulators outdoors the US are displaying a rising choice for tokenized financial institution deposits over stablecoins.

The development highlights a shift in how conventional finance seeks to adapt digital applied sciences with out compromising core regulatory and systemic safeguards.

The analysis, led by JPMorgan’s Nikolaos Panigirtzoglou, highlights how central banks and regulators, together with the Financial institution of England, are leaning towards digital devices issued by industrial banks that stay totally built-in inside the present monetary system.

These tokenized deposits function on blockchain infrastructure whereas sustaining the foundational protections of conventional deposits, comparable to entry to central financial institution liquidity, capital buffers, and compliance with anti-money laundering guidelines.

Stability and management issues

The model of tokenized deposits attracting essentially the most regulatory assist is the non-transferable sort, often known as non-bearer deposits, that are settled between accounts at full face worth.

These devices reduce the danger of value deviation and protect uniformity throughout types of cash, an idea also known as the “singleness of cash.”

In distinction, stablecoins and transferable (bearer-style) digital deposits will be topic to fluctuations in market worth because of credit score issues or liquidity mismatches. Moreover, previous market failures have raised purple flags concerning the potential volatility of privately issued digital currencies.

Whereas stablecoins stay extra extensively utilized in crypto markets because of their ease of switch and broad liquidity, JPMorgan’s report famous that such property usually hold their backing inside the conventional banking system by investing in devices like short-term authorities debt.

As such, they don’t characterize a real exit from the regulated monetary framework.

Diverging paths

In areas just like the UK, regulators have questioned the viability of permitting industrial banks to situation stablecoins, particularly below frameworks that may require them to carry central financial institution reserves with out producing yield.

JPMorgan’s evaluation instructed that such circumstances would scale back incentives for banks to situation their very own stablecoins.

In the meantime, U.S. policymakers are taking a distinct stance. The anticipated passage of the GENIUS Act, a legislative effort led by President Donald Trump, would enable banks to situation stablecoins immediately and promote their use in home funds.

This alerts a extra open method to integrating stablecoins inside the broader monetary ecosystem.

JPMorgan itself is exploring tokenized options by way of JPMD, a permissioned deposit coin at present being piloted on Base. The lender can be testing the waters with stablecoins behind closed doorways.

The financial institution filed a trademark for the deposit token product in June, pointing to potential functions in settlement, programmable finance, and cross-bank transfers.
